In today's rapidly industrializing world, the issue of environmental pollution has become increasingly pressing. One of the major contributors to this problem is the emission of waste gas, which refers to the gases that are released into the atmosphere as byproducts of various industrial processes and combustion activities. These gases can include carbon dioxide, sulfur dioxide, nitrogen oxides, and volatile organic compounds, all of which have detrimental effects on air quality and public health. The release of waste gas is often a result of the burning of fossil fuels, such as coal, oil, and natural gas, which are commonly used in power generation, transportation, and manufacturing. For instance, vehicles emit significant amounts of waste gas in the form of exhaust fumes, contributing to urban air pollution. This not only affects the environment but also poses serious health risks, including respiratory diseases, cardiovascular problems, and other chronic illnesses.Moreover, industries that rely heavily on fossil fuels are major sources of waste gas. Factories and power plants release large quantities of greenhouse gases, which contribute to climate change. The accumulation of these gases in the atmosphere leads to global warming, resulting in severe weather patterns, rising sea levels, and loss of biodiversity. The impact of waste gas on the environment is far-reaching and requires urgent attention.To combat the negative effects of waste gas, many countries have implemented regulations and standards aimed at reducing emissions. For example, stricter fuel efficiency standards for vehicles and emissions controls for industrial facilities have been introduced. Additionally, there has been a growing emphasis on the use of renewable energy sources, such as wind, solar, and hydroelectric power, which produce little to no waste gas during operation. Transitioning to cleaner energy alternatives is essential for mitigating the harmful effects of waste gas on our planet.Public awareness and education play a crucial role in addressing the issue of waste gas emissions. Individuals can contribute by adopting more sustainable practices, such as using public transportation, carpooling, or investing in electric vehicles. Additionally, supporting policies that promote clean energy and hold polluters accountable can drive significant change at the societal level.In conclusion, the challenge posed by waste gas emissions is one that we cannot afford to ignore. The consequences of inaction are dire, affecting not only our health and well-being but also the future of our planet. It is imperative that we take collective action to reduce waste gas emissions through regulation, innovation, and individual responsibility. Only then can we hope to create a cleaner, healthier environment for generations to come.
